This book examines the new literary imaginings of the interconnected city spaces of Bombay, London and New York in South Asian diasporic texts from the 1990s to the present. It charts the transition from London-centric studies on postcolonial city spaces to the new three-city axis, from authors such as Salman Rushdie to Aasif Mandvi.
